Florencio Constantino came to New Orleans with the San Carlo Company several years ago almost unheralded, and has since achieved a very great success. Foliowing the San Carlo tour came the engagement of the tenor by Oscar Hammerstein; and the following season Constantino went to the Boston opera. This artist has a very fine voice, which he uses with consummate skill, the beauty. of his mezzo-voce singing, well displayed in his Victor records, is especially noticeable. After a brilliant success in South America, Mr. Constantino has just finished his third season
